The Mobile Communication Landscape in Nigeria
The telecom sector in Nigeria has grown a lot. It has changed how people talk to each other. This growth has shaped the country's mobile communication world.
Nigeria's Telecommunications Growth
Nigeria's telecom industry has grown a lot in the last 20 years. The liberalization of the telecom sector in the early 2000s brought more competition. This led to better services and more coverage.
Now, Nigeria is one of Africa's biggest telecom markets. Many operators offer different services.
Mobile Phone Penetration Statistics
Mobile phone use in Nigeria has grown a lot. Mobile subscriptions are more than the population. Mobile penetration is over 80%, showing a very connected people.
This high mobile use is good for businesses and marketers. They can easily reach Nigerian consumers.
SMS Usage Patterns Among Nigerians
SMS is still a favorite way to communicate in Nigeria. Many people use SMS every day. It's simple, cheap, and reaches a lot of people.
Businesses use bulk SMS services to talk to their customers. This helps them reach more people.

The Fundamentals of Bulk SMS Technology
Bulk SMS lets businesses send lots of SMS messages. This is thanks to Short Message Service Center (SMSC) gateways. They make sure messages get sent fast and well.
The tech behind Bulk SMS is strong. Many providers offer reliable and growing solutions. They have features like scheduling, personalizing, and tracking messages. These are vital for running good campaigns.
Why SMS Outperforms Other Channels in Nigeria
SMS beats other marketing ways in Nigeria for good reasons. First, mobile phone use is widespread. Second, SMS is direct and personal, letting businesses talk straight to people.
High open rates: SMS messages are often read right away.
Cost-effective: SMS is cheaper than many other marketing methods.
Wide reach: SMS can reach lots of people, even in areas with little internet.

Types of Bulk SMS Services in the Nigerian Market
Bulk SMS services in Nigeria have grown a lot. Now, there are many options for businesses. This helps them pick the best service for their needs, improving how they talk to customers and work.
Standard Bulk SMS Platforms
Standard Bulk SMS platforms let businesses send lots of SMS messages. They are easy to use, making it simple to manage SMS campaigns. Features like scheduling, personalizing messages, and reporting are common.
SMPP Services and Their Applications
SMPP services help businesses send and get SMS messages in big numbers. It's great for big companies that need a solid SMS solution. Banks and big telecoms in Nigeria often use it.
IVR Messaging Integration
IVR messaging lets businesses use voice and SMS together. It makes automated services better for customers. It's good for companies with lots of customer calls.
Two-Way SMS Communication Systems
Two-way SMS systems let businesses talk back and forth with customers. Customers can reply to messages, starting a conversation. It's great for customer service and getting feedback.
Bulk SMS Gateways in Nigeria
Bulk SMS gateways in Nigeria help businesses send and get lots of SMS messages. They are key for sending messages on different networks. They make sure businesses can talk to customers easily.
A2P SMS: Driving Business Growth in Nigeria
Nigeria's businesses are using A2P SMS to grow. A2P SMS means sending SMS from apps to users. It's key for businesses to talk to customers in Nigeria.
The A2P SMS Ecosystem in Nigeria
The A2P SMS world in Nigeria is booming. A2P SMS services in Nigeria come from telecoms and other providers. They help businesses send many SMS to customers.
Industry-Specific Applications
A2P SMS fits many industries in Nigeria. Banks use it for alerts and updates. E-commerce uses it for order and delivery news.
Regulatory Considerations for A2P Messaging
Businesses using A2P SMS must follow rules. The Nigerian Communications Commission (NCC) oversees SMS use. They must stick to NCC rules to avoid fines.
Knowing the A2P SMS world helps Nigerian businesses grow. It's key for talking to customers and following rules.
Bulk SMS vs. WhatsApp Business API: The Nigerian Perspective
In Nigeria, businesses face a choice between Bulk SMS and WhatsApp Business API. The country's mobile use is growing fast. It's key for businesses to know the good and bad of each to talk to their audience well.
WhatsApp Business API Adoption in Nigeria
WhatsApp Business API is popular in Nigeria, especially with big companies. It lets businesses use WhatsApp for customer service and marketing. But, getting started can be hard because of WhatsApp's rules.
When SMS Outperforms WhatsApp
WhatsApp might not always be the best choice in Nigeria. Bulk SMS can reach more people because it doesn't need the internet or a special app. It's great for areas with little internet. SMS is also safer and less likely to get blocked.
Creating an Integrated Messaging Strategy
Nigerian businesses can do well by mixing Bulk SMS and WhatsApp Business API. Use Bulk SMS for wide reach and safety. Use WhatsApp for detailed, interactive talks. This way, businesses can talk to different groups in the best way.

Challenges and Solutions in Nigerian Bulk SMS Marketing
Bulk SMS marketing in Nigeria has its ups and downs. Companies using this method face many hurdles to meet their marketing targets.
Network Reliability Issues
Nigeria's phone network is good but has some problems. Network congestion and outages can mess up bulk SMS delivery. To fix this, companies can use several SMS providers. This way, they can keep messages going even when one network fails.
Regulatory Compliance Requirements
Nigeria has strict rules for SMS marketing. Following these rules is key to avoid penalties and keep a good reputation. Companies must get the right permissions from people and make it easy for them to stop getting messages.
Overcoming Message Delivery Challenges
There are many reasons why messages might not get through. Number format issues and carrier filters are big ones. To beat these, companies should check phone numbers carefully. They should also team up with their SMS providers to make messages better and get them delivered right.
By tackling these problems, Nigerian businesses can make their bulk SMS marketing better. They can make sure their messages get to the right people and follow the rules.
